这两天感觉WebWork的IoC特性还是很有用的,记录下来,避免忘记。 WebWork相对于Struts支持部分IoC特性,可以减少各组件间的耦合,配合接口编程可以给系统带来更大的灵活性。另一方面,也方便了单元测试。 第一种、使用WebWork默认提供的对JSP隐含对象的注入支持,不用进行太多的设置就可以在Action中直接使用request,session,application等对象。 对应接口常用的包括: ParameterAware  页表表单中传递的参数,经WebWork转换成Map类型。 SessionAware  session对象接口, ...
时间 周一 周二 周三 周四 周五 周六 周日 6:00 ...
30条优化措施,几乎等于放之四海皆准的标准,也是我对一个网站进行评估时的标准。 你也可以把这30条作为一个设计或者优化网站时的一个样板来看。 把所选定的关键词放在: 1)META keywords,这个部分对于Google不重要,但是对于其他的搜索引擎还是有用的,所以放上。记住,不要超过12个。 2)META description,这个部分同样要把关键词放在句子里面,最好放在靠前面的地方。 3)在title里面,也是靠前的原则,但是不要放在第一个出现。 4)在网页正文的第一段,不要用黑体,斜体,或者其他的样式。 5)用在H3或者H2,H1的标签里面。 6)在正文第二段里,可以加黑出现。 7 ...
最近我们的项目决定采用Ajax技术实现一些功能,最后采用了DWR.在使用DWR的时候,遇到了要获取session中保存的用户信息的问题.上网查了一下资料,测试成功后简单记录起来. 在DWR中需要用到session,request等这些东西的时候,可以用以下方法获取: 1. 使用DWR的API (很多人都不推荐这种做法,经测试,使用起来肯定没问题) WebContext ctx = WebContextFactory.get(); ctx.getSession() ctx.getHttpServletRequest() ... 2. 在Java的服务方法中定义这些类型的参数,让DW ...
发现一个超多特效javascript的网站 www.dynamicdrive.com 拖动层的代码,来自mambo模板tleone_mambocurve <!DOCTYPE HTML PUBLIC "-//W3C//DTD HTML 4.0 Transitional//EN"> <html> <head> <title> New Document </title> <style> .drag{ width: 100px; height: 300px; border: 1px solid blue; font:12px verdana; positi ...
JDBC连接MySQL 加载及注册JDBC驱动程序 Class.forName("com.mysql.jdbc.Driver"); Class.forName("com.mysql.jdbc.Driver").newInstance(); JDBC URL 定义驱动程序与数据源之间的连接 标准语法: <protocol(主要通讯协议)>:<subprotocol(次要通讯协议,即驱动程序名称)>:<data source identifier(数据源)> MySQL的JDBC URL格式: jdbc:mysql//[hostname][:port]/[dbna ...
目录 [隐藏]     * 1 Breezy (5.10) 版本     * 2 Dapper (6.06) 版本     * 3 Edgy (6.10) 版本     * 4 Feisty (7.04) 版本 [编辑] Breezy (5.10) 版本     * 请参阅 [[[Ubuntu简介]]] sudo cp /etc/apt/sources.list /etc/apt/sources.list_backup sudo ged ...